# Goal Loop 合意した Scope と success criteria を満たすまで、worker / verifier / evaluator を使ってゴールをやり遂げる手順書。 このスキルを起動した現在の agent が orchestrator になり、criteria、ledger、evidence reconciliation、次の一手の決定を担う。 ## When to Use - ユーザーが `goal-loop` / `ゴールまで回す` / `必ずやり遂げる` / `loop until done` / `until it actually works` と依頼した。 - 成果物を end-to-end に完成させる必要があり、単発修正ではなく検証・再試行・評価のループが必要。 - worker 生成と evaluator 判定を分ける価値がある、中規模以上または不可逆・多段の作業。 ## Do Not Use For - 1 ファイル・自明・低リスクの修正。通常 agent が直接実行する。 - 普通の相談、計画だけ、コードレビューだけ、事実確認だけ。 - skill / prompt / instruction / agent 自体の設計レビュー。まず `skill-creator-plus` や `agentic-workflow-guide` を使う。 ## Execution Contract - Freeze scope, AC, verifier, out-of-scope, must NOT, autonomy, and persistence before execution. - Keep a compact ledger: AC status, evidence, attempts, gaps, and next action. - Delegate broad research, mutation, and primary verification when workers are available; workers return evidence only. - Before parallel durable dispatch, checkpoint each partition identity, expected evidence, and wait deadline. After cancellation, retry, or a missing parent completion, reconcile durable evidence first and rerun only unresolved partitions. - Judge by external signals first. Never PASS from self-evaluation, supporting checks alone, skipped tests, TODOs, or weakened criteria. - On failure, update the ledger from the failed signal, change approach, and avoid repeating attempts. - Use Small-Bet-First for broad, irreversible, dependency, schema, deployment, or user-facing changes. - Stop or replan on stall, oscillation, diminishing returns, budget exhaustion, or genuine external blockers. ## Phase 1: Scope + Criteria Freeze Use [criteria-agreement.md](./references/criteria-agreement.md). - Freeze goal, scope terminus, AC with `verify:`, primary verifier, out-of-scope, must NOT, autonomy, and persistence. - If the finish line is ambiguous, ask one structured question before execution. - Do not use build/control-plane success as the primary verifier when the real outcome is deploy / runtime / UI / app behavior. ## Phase 2: Plan Minimal Subgoals Use [steering-and-final-gates.md](./references/steering-and-final-gates.md) and [ledger-templates.md](./references/ledger-templates.md). - Pick the lightest effort level that still protects the goal; downgrade trivial work. - Split into verifiable subgoals and record status. Parallelize read-only work, or independently partitioned mutations with durable identity, idempotency, expected evidence, and conflict-free ownership. ## Phase 3: Delegate Workers Use [loop-control.md](./references/loop-control.md). - Start broad or risky changes with a pilot; never expand a failed pilot. - Give workers only the subgoal, AC, boundaries, must NOT, relevant attempt lessons, and expected evidence. - Treat parent tool receipt, UI state, and `turn_end` as delivery evidence, not completion authority; use terminal child state plus verified durable artifacts. - If no subagent tool exists, record degraded mode; only downgraded small work may run in main context. ## Phase 4: External Verification - Run the frozen `verify:` steps and capture exit codes, logs, screenshots, readbacks, or capability gaps. - If the primary verifier is unavailable, record exact manual verification steps and required evidence; do not complete from weaker checks. ## Phase 5: Evaluate Use [evaluation-rubric.md](./references/evaluation-rubric.md). - Reconcile evidence against each AC. Use a separate evaluator for non-small or non-read-only work. - PASS only when every must AC passes and confidence is above threshold. ## Phase 6: Loop Control Use [loop-control.md](./references/loop-control.md). - If unmet, update the ledger from the external signal and replan before adding workers. - Escalate only after the Blocker Test proves the blocker is external or structural. ## Phase 7: Report or Handoff - Report AC-by-AC status, primary evidence, supporting checks, capability gaps, criteria changes, and residual risks. - For high-risk changes, include final quality gate and independent review evidence. - Cleanup scratch state unless it is needed for resumability. ## References - [criteria-agreement.md](./references/criteria-agreement.md): Scope / criteria freeze テンプレ。 - [ledger-templates.md](./references/ledger-templates.md): Task / Progress ledger と attempt table。 - [loop-control.md](./references/loop-control.md): stop、replan、Small-Bet、reflection、HITL。 - [evaluation-rubric.md](./references/evaluation-rubric.md): rubric と judge bias 対策。 - [steering-and-final-gates.md](./references/steering-and-final-gates.md): Effort Scaling、dynamic steering、final gate、worker boundary。 - [design-rationale.md](./references/design-rationale.md): 設計根拠と出典。
